- The distance between Tateyama, Japan and Nar’Jan-Mar, Russia is approximately 6,317 km or 3,926 mi.
- To reach Tateyama in this distance one would set out from Nar’Jan-Mar bearing 77.8°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Tateyama bearing 153° or SSE .
- Tateyama has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Nar’Jan-Mar has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- The average annual temperature is 19.3 °C (34.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.3 °C (22.1°F) less in Tateyama.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1348.7 mm (53.1 in) more which is equivalent to 1348.7 l/m² (33.1 US gal/ft²) or 13,487,000 l/ha (1,441,850 US gal/ac) more. About 4 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 32.5° higher in Tateyama than in Nar’Jan-Mar.
